Merge tag 'f2fs-for-6.12-rc1' of git://git.kernel.org/pub/scm/linux/kernel/git/jaegeuk/f2fs

Pull f2fs updates from Jaegeuk Kim:
 "The main changes include converting major IO paths to use folio, and
  adding various knobs to control GC more flexibly for Zoned devices.

  In addition, there are several patches to address corner cases of
  atomic file operations and better support for file pinning on zoned
  device.

  Enhancement:
   - add knobs to tune foreground/background GCs for Zoned devices
   - convert IO paths to use folio
   - reduce expensive checkpoint trigger frequency
   - allow F2FS_IPU_NOCACHE for pinned file
   - forcibly migrate to secure space for zoned device file pinning
   - get rid of buffer_head use
   - add write priority option based on zone UFS
   - get rid of online repair on corrupted directory

  Bug fixes:
   - fix to don't panic system for no free segment fault injection
   - fix to don't set SB_RDONLY in f2fs_handle_critical_error()
   - avoid unused block when dio write in LFS mode
   - compress: don't redirty sparse cluster during {,de}compress
   - check discard support for conventional zones
   - atomic: prevent atomic file from being dirtied before commit
   - atomic: fix to check atomic_file in f2fs ioctl interfaces
   - atomic: fix to forbid dio in atomic_file
   - atomic: fix to truncate pagecache before on-disk metadata truncation
   - atomic: create COW inode from parent dentry
   - atomic: fix to avoid racing w/ GC
   - atomic: require FMODE_WRITE for atomic write ioctls
   - fix to wait page writeback before setting gcing flag
   - fix to avoid racing in between read and OPU dio write, dio completion
   - fix several potential integer overflows in file offsets and dir_block_index
   - fix to avoid use-after-free in f2fs_stop_gc_thread()

  As usual, there are several code clean-ups and refactorings"

What: /sys/fs/f2fs/<disk>/blkzone_alloc_policy
Date: July 2024
Contact: "Yuanhong Liao" <liaoyuanhong@vivo.com>
Description: The zone UFS we are currently using consists of two parts:
conventional zones and sequential zones. It can be used to control which part
to prioritize for writes, with a default value of 0.
======================== =========================================
value description
blkzone_alloc_policy = 0 Prioritize writing to sequential zones
blkzone_alloc_policy = 1 Only allow writing to sequential zones
blkzone_alloc_policy = 2 Prioritize writing to conventional zones
======================== =========================================
What: /sys/fs/f2fs/<disk>/migration_window_granularity
Date: September 2024
Contact: "Daeho Jeong" <daehojeong@google.com>
Description: Controls migration window granularity of garbage collection on large
section. it can control the scanning window granularity for GC migration
in a unit of segment, while migration_granularity controls the number
of segments which can be migrated at the same turn.
What: /sys/fs/f2fs/<disk>/reserved_segments
Date: September 2024
Contact: "Daeho Jeong" <daehojeong@google.com>
Description: In order to fine tune GC behavior, we can control the number of
reserved segments.
What: /sys/fs/f2fs/<disk>/gc_no_zoned_gc_percent
Date: September 2024
Contact: "Daeho Jeong" <daehojeong@google.com>
Description: If the percentage of free sections over total sections is above this
number, F2FS do not garbage collection for zoned devices through the
background GC thread. the default number is "60".
What: /sys/fs/f2fs/<disk>/gc_boost_zoned_gc_percent
Date: September 2024
Contact: "Daeho Jeong" <daehojeong@google.com>
Description: If the percentage of free sections over total sections is under this
number, F2FS boosts garbage collection for zoned devices through the
background GC thread. the default number is "25".
What: /sys/fs/f2fs/<disk>/gc_valid_thresh_ratio
Date: September 2024
Contact: "Daeho Jeong" <daehojeong@google.com>
Description: It controls the valid block ratio threshold not to trigger excessive GC
for zoned deivces. The initial value of it is 95(%). F2FS will stop the
background GC thread from intiating GC for sections having valid blocks
exceeding the ratio.
